Lines Matching refs:dma_addr
96 void debug_dma_mapping_error(struct device *dev, dma_addr_t dma_addr);
101 dma_addr_t dma_addr) in debug_dma_mapping_error() argument
111 static inline int dma_mapping_error(struct device *dev, dma_addr_t dma_addr) in dma_mapping_error() argument
113 debug_dma_mapping_error(dev, dma_addr); in dma_mapping_error()
115 if (dma_addr == DMA_MAPPING_ERROR) in dma_mapping_error()
151 void *cpu_addr, dma_addr_t dma_addr, size_t size,
154 void *cpu_addr, dma_addr_t dma_addr, size_t size,
162 bool dma_need_sync(struct device *dev, dma_addr_t dma_addr);
211 static inline int dma_mapping_error(struct device *dev, dma_addr_t dma_addr) in dma_mapping_error() argument
234 struct sg_table *sgt, void *cpu_addr, dma_addr_t dma_addr, in dma_get_sgtable_attrs() argument
240 void *cpu_addr, dma_addr_t dma_addr, size_t size, in dma_mmap_attrs() argument
269 static inline bool dma_need_sync(struct device *dev, dma_addr_t dma_addr) in dma_need_sync() argument
552 dma_addr_t *dma_addr, gfp_t gfp) in dma_alloc_wc() argument
559 return dma_alloc_attrs(dev, size, dma_addr, gfp, attrs); in dma_alloc_wc()
563 void *cpu_addr, dma_addr_t dma_addr) in dma_free_wc() argument
565 return dma_free_attrs(dev, size, cpu_addr, dma_addr, in dma_free_wc()
571 void *cpu_addr, dma_addr_t dma_addr, in dma_mmap_wc() argument
574 return dma_mmap_attrs(dev, vma, cpu_addr, dma_addr, size, in dma_mmap_wc()